Is there a tutorial on picmonkey how to get rid of shadows on the face

  1. Go to basic edits.
  2. Select auto adjust.
  3. Then click the “Exposure” tab.
  4. Select brightness — adjust accordingly (for this photo I went up to about 15 — it will just depend on how bright the photo already is)

How do I get rid of the shadow on Snapseed?

In the Snapseed Tools, tap Healing. Pinch outwards with two fingers to zoom in on the object you want to remove. Use your finger to brush over the object.

How can I remove a shadow from an image without Photoshop?

How to Remove Shadows From Photos Without Photoshop. You don’t need expensive software to remove shadows in contrasty images. You can also do it in GIMP, the free photo editing app. Just go to Colors > Shadows-Highlights and drag the Shadows slider left or right to make your changes.

How do you soften shadows in Photoshop?

  1. Choose Image > Adjustments > Shadow/Highlight.
  2. Adjust the amount of lighting correction by moving the Amount slider or entering a value in the Shadows or Highlights percentage box.
  3. For finer control, select Show More Options to make the additional adjustments.
